BTC to USD, fell by 1.02% on Friday. Following a 0.74% decline on Thursday, Bitcoin ended the day at $47,296.0.
A mixed start to the day saw Bitcoin rise to an early morning intraday high $48,183.0 before hitting reverse.
Falling short of the first major resistance level at $48,521, Bitcoin slid to a late intraday low $46,771.0.
Bitcoin fell through the first major support level at $47,052 before a partially recovery to $47,200 levels.
The near-term bullish trend remained intact, in spite of the latest return to $43,000 levels. For the bears, Bitcoin would need a sustained fall through the 62% FIB of $27,237 to form a near-term bearish trend.
